Transaction d34f8a609f1cdb61c3077a3fc32f96effbf66f4e096d113eb2c56f882d331d61

2 Input
2 Outputs
  • d34f8a609f1cdb61c3077a3fc32f96effbf66f4e096d113eb2c56f882d331d61:0
  • value  322021370
    address  1Fd5Z9gQtRvT5GvRka1vDCyCSASRqitskP
  • d34f8a609f1cdb61c3077a3fc32f96effbf66f4e096d113eb2c56f882d331d61:1
  • value  458000000
    address  39DYFyrCA6wzRv1Ts7KPBqCdEaeUkrjCkw